How do I save titles from my search results in the catalog to a Temporary List?
Our catalog has a feature called "My Lists," which you can use when you're signed in to your library account. When you aren't signed in to your account, you can save titles to a Temporary List. (Titles added to a temporary list last only until you close the tab/window if you do not save the list.)
- From the FVRL home page or the Catalog, search for items you're interested in borrowing.
- Click the check boxes next to the titles you'd like to save to a temporary list.
- From the Select an Action drop-down menu, choose Add to My Lists.
- You will see a confirmation message listing the titles Added to Temporary List. Click the x to close the pop-up window.
- To view your Temporary List, click My Lists in the menu bar at the top of the page.
- Click the check boxes next to the items you want, and choose Place Hold(s), Delete Selected, Email, or Print from the Select an Action menu.
